News Bulletin 2278 - October 19, 2007

Farmington Savings Bank is authorized to relocate a branch from West Hartford to Farmington, and Connecticut Bank and Trust Company is authorized to open a new branch in Rocky Hill. The Connecticut Department of Banking also accepted filed applications for check cashing service licenses from Palacio Musical Agency, LLC and Goldrish Pawn & Check Cashing. Additionally, former broker-dealer agent Brian M. Thornton was fined $1,000 and ordered to cease and desist for conducting unregistered securities transactions in Connecticut.

BRANCH ACTIVITY State Bank Activity

Section 36a-145 of the Connecticut General Statutes, as amended by Public Act 07-14, requires that each application for a branch, or for a limited branch at which loans will be made, be accompanied by a plan detailing how adequate services to meet the banking needs of all community residents will be provided.  Plans are submitted when such applications are filed and are available for public inspection and comment at this Department for a period of 30 days.  Questions concerning branch activity should be directed to the Financial Institutions Division, (860) 240-8180.

SECURITIES AND BUSINESS INVESTMENTS DIVISION ACTIVITY

Former Broker-dealer Agent Fined $1,000 for Unregistered Agent Activity

On October 17, 2007, the Banking Commissioner entered a Consent Order with respect to Brian M. Thornton , a former registered broker-dealer agent of Great Eastern Securities, Inc. (CRD number 2061).  The Consent Order alleged that from April 27, 2006 through May 3, 2006, Brian Thornton violated Section 36b-6(a) of the Connecticut Uniform Securities Act by transacting business as an agent of Great Eastern Securities, Inc. while not registered as an agent of the firm in Connecticut.  Brian Thornton had represented to the Securities and Business Investments Division that he had requested to be registered in Connecticut and was informed by the firm’s compliance department that he was so registered.  The Consent Order directed Brian M. Thornton to cease and desist from regulatory violations and fined him $1,000.
